Frequently Asked Questions

What determines the price of Bitcoin?
Bitcoin’s price is influenced by supply and demand dynamics, investor sentiment, macroeconomic factors, regulatory news, and technological advancements. Unlike traditional currencies, it isn't controlled by any central authority, making its valuation more market-driven.

Can Bitcoin be used for everyday purchases?
While some merchants and online platforms accept Bitcoin, it is not yet widely adopted for daily transactions. Its primary use cases currently include investment, remittance, and as a hedge against traditional financial systems.

Is investing in Bitcoin safe?
All investments carry risk, and Bitcoin is known for its volatility. While it offers growth potential, prices can fluctuate significantly. Prospective investors should research thoroughly, consider their risk tolerance, and only invest what they are prepared to lose.

How can I buy Bitcoin?
Bitcoin can be purchased through cryptocurrency exchanges, peer-to-peer platforms, or via Bitcoin ATMs. It's important to choose a reputable platform, ensure secure storage solutions, and understand the steps involved in buying, selling, and storing digital assets.

What does 'decentralized' mean in the context of Bitcoin?
Decentralization means that Bitcoin operates without a central authority or intermediary. Transactions are verified by a distributed network of nodes, and the system is maintained collectively rather than by a single entity.

Will Bitcoin ever run out?
Bitcoin has a fixed maximum supply of 21 million coins. Once all are mined, no new Bitcoins will be created. This scarcity is a fundamental aspect of its economic model.
